**Akron-Summit County Library Offers Themed Lit Loot Boxes for Grades 4-12**

The Akron-Summit County Public Library is now offering "Lit Loot," a creative and fun program for students in grades 4-12. This service provides a themed box containing two library books and a variety of goodies for participants.

Interested students can sign up at akronlibrary.org/lit-loot to receive their personalized Lit Loot Box. Each month features a new theme, and the contents of the boxes can vary depending on location, theme, and availability. The books must be returned to the library when finished using the provided return envelope or the outdoor drop box, while all other goodies included in the box are for recipients to keep.

Supplies are limited, so students are encouraged to request their Lit Loot Box soon. This is a great opportunity to enjoy engaging books and unique surprises over the winter break.
